Hintergrund
- Rabbit Anti-Pim-1 (phospho Tyr309) Polyclonal Antibody,PIM1, Serine/threonine-protein kinase pim-1,The protein encoded by PIM1 (Pim-1 proto-oncogene, serine/threonine kinase) belongs to the Ser/Thr protein kinase family, and PIM subfamily. PIM1 is expressed primarily in B-lymphoid and myeloid cell lines, and is overexpressed in hematopoietic malignancies and in prostate cancer. It plays a role in signal transduction in blood cells, contributing to both cell proliferation and survival, and thus provides a selective advantage in tumorigenesis. Both the human and orthologous mouse genes have been reported to encode two isoforms (with preferential cellular localization) resulting from the use of alternative in-frame translation initiation codons, the upstream non-AUG (CUG) and downstream AUG codons.,serine threonine-protein kinase pim-1
